Early Childhood Trauma as a Driver of Addiction

Understanding the Impact of Childhood Trauma on Addiction

How does childhood trauma influence addiction susceptibility later in life?

Childhood trauma plays a critical role in increasing the risk of developing addiction later in life. This impact largely stems from traumatic experiences, whether overt—such as physical or sexual abuse—or subtle, like emotional neglect. Research, especially the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ACE) study, demonstrates a strong link between these adverse experiences and the onset of substance use disorders.

Traumatic stress can lead to significant alterations in brain development, particularly in regions that regulate stress and emotional responses. This can result in chronic difficulties in managing stress, making individuals more susceptible to seeking relief through substances. Furthermore, symptoms associated with trauma, such as hypervigilance or social isolation, often push individuals toward substance use as a form of coping mechanism.

What are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s)?

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ACEs) encompass various types of trauma, including:

  • Physical abuse
  • Emotional abuse
  • Sexual abuse
  • Domestic violence exposure
  • Neglect
  • Parental substance abuse or mental illness

Studies consistently show that individuals with higher ACE scores are at significantly greater risk for developing addiction, with those experiencing four or more ACEs reporting substantially increased risks of alcohol and drug abuse.

How does trauma affect brain development?

Trauma can lead to neurobiological changes that profoundly influence emotional regulation and stress response systems. For instance:

  • Dysfunction in the amygdala and hippocampus can hinder memory processing and emotional responses.
  • A dysregulated stress response can heighten vulnerability to anxiety and depressive disorders, further complicating addiction outcomes.

These developmental hurdles create a vicious cycle—unresolved emotional pain feeds cravings during recovery, often leading to relapse and reinforcing the cycle of substance abuse. Therefore, trauma-informed care is essential in addressing both the trauma and the addiction, facilitating a more holistic approach to recovery.

The Mechanisms Connecting Trauma to Substance Use

Exploring Psychological Mechanisms Linking Trauma and Addiction

What are the psychological mechanisms linking trauma to substance use disorders?

The connection between trauma and substance use disorders (SUD) is deeply rooted in psychological mechanisms. A significant number of individuals with SUD have reported experiences of trauma, especially in childhood.

Traumatic experiences can lead to emotional dysregulation and difficulties in coping with stress, pushing individuals toward substance use as a means of self-medication. For instance, adolescents facing trauma often showcase higher rates of emotional distress, anxiety, and depression, which are linked to substance use behaviors. In fact, studies reveal that those with a history of childhood maltreatment are more likely to develop SUD, illustrating a direct correlation between trauma and addiction.

Moreover, the prevalence of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) among those with SUD indicates a compounding effect—individuals may engage in substance use as a coping strategy to mitigate the distressing symptoms of PTSD.

How does PTSD impact addiction?

Individuals suffering from PTSD may turn to substances like alcohol or drugs as a form of relief. This self-medication, while initially providing temporary relief from trauma-related symptoms, often escalates into a cycle of dependency. Statistics show that approximately 25% to 75% of trauma survivors also encounter issues with substance use, underscoring the intertwining nature of these conditions.

What role do cortisol and stress responses play?

The physiological impact of trauma, particularly through the release of stress hormones like cortisol, further complicates the addiction landscape. Chronic exposure to stress interferes with brain development and function, resulting in prolonged dysregulation of the stress response system. This dysregulation manifests as heightened anxiety and mood disorders, driving individuals to seek relief through substance use. Additionally, for those who have experienced multiple traumatic events, the likelihood of developing substance use disorders increases significantly, reflecting a clear pattern of risk associated with cumulative trauma exposure.

The Science of Trauma and Addiction

Research findings on trauma and addiction

Numerous studies have established a robust link between trauma, particularly childhood trauma, and the development of substance use disorders (SUDs). Specifically, the Adverse Childhood Experiences (ACE) study reveals a direct correlation, indicating that individuals with higher ACEs scores, particularly four or more, are significantly more likely to face addiction challenges. About 59% of individuals diagnosed with post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) are also likely to develop substance use issues, emphasizing how trauma can trigger both emotional pain and addictive behaviors as a coping mechanism.

Statistics of trauma prevalence in addiction

Statistics indicate staggering rates of childhood trauma among individuals in treatment for substance abuse. For instance, over 70% of adolescents undergoing substance abuse treatment report a history of trauma exposure. Moreover, individuals who experience multiple traumatic events are at a markedly higher risk for developing substance use disorders, with many experiencing compounded effects due to their traumatic histories.

Type of Trauma Risk of Addiction Additional Findings
0-2 ACEs Lower risk of substance use
3-4 ACEs Significantly higher risk of addiction 3-4 times more likely to have SUDs
5+ ACEs 7-10 times more likely to develop substance abuse Often associated with dual diagnoses

Integrating Trauma-Informed Care in Treatment

Key Principles of Trauma-Informed Care in Recovery

What are the principles of trauma-informed care?

Trauma-informed care (TIC) operates on several key principles. These include:

  • Safety: Creating an environment where individuals feel secure and supported.
  • Trustworthiness: Ensuring transparency in operations and treatment processes.
  • Empowerment: Encouraging patient engagement and decision-making in their recovery journey.
  • Collaboration: Fostering a partnership between patients and providers to enhance treatment efficacy.
  • Cultural, Historical, and Gender Issues: Recognizing and addressing cultural contexts and historical trauma, alongside gender-specific needs.

How does trauma-informed care influence addiction recovery?

Incorporating TIC into addiction recovery reshapes how treatment is delivered. By understanding how trauma impacts behavior and emotional responses, providers can better tailor their approaches. This might involve promoting stress-relief techniques that do not rely on substances, teaching coping skills that do not perpetuate addiction, and recognizing triggers that might lead to substance use. TIC fosters resilience and empowers individuals to confront trauma, ultimately supporting lasting recovery.

How can treatment outcomes improve with trauma-informed care?

The integration of trauma-informed care has been shown to improve treatment outcomes significantly. It:

  • Reduces Relapse Rates: By addressing underlying trauma, patients are less likely to return to substance use as a coping mechanism.
  • Enhances Psychological Well-being: Individuals often report improved self-esteem and emotional regulation when trauma is acknowledged in treatment.
  • Promotes Holistic Healing: TIC supports the idea of treating the whole individual, which includes addressing both mental health and substance use disorders simultaneously, leading to better overall health.

Overall, trauma-informed care strategies are essential in addressing the complex interplay between trauma and addiction, fostering an environment where individuals can effectively heal and recover.

The Perils of Unresolved Grief in Addiction

Navigating the Connection Between Grief and Addiction

What is the connection between grief and addiction?

The connection between grief and addiction is significant, as unresolved grief and trauma are known contributors to substance use disorders (SUD). Many individuals dealing with complicated grief find themselves at an increased risk of developing SUD. Similarly, those suffering from SUD often report experiences of profound loss that contribute to their substance use.

Mourning the loss associated with addiction is a crucial aspect of recovery, emphasizing the emotional toll that substance use takes on individuals and their relationships. Research indicates that adolescents and children who experience bereavement due to loss may show increased susceptibility to drug misuse, underlining the long-term behavioral effects of grief.

Impact of unresolved grief

Unresolved grief can manifest in various forms, such as despair and emotional distress, which may drive individuals towards substances as a coping mechanism. When grief is not adequately processed, it can lead to symptoms of depression and anxiety, further compounding the desire to self-medicate with drugs or alcohol. As emotional pain remains unaddressed, addictive behaviors may escalate, leading to a cycle that perpetuates both grief and addiction.

Treatment approaches for grief-associated addiction

Integrating grief and trauma-informed care into addiction treatment is essential for improving recovery outcomes. Approaches such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) and grief counseling can help individuals process their emotions more effectively, thereby reducing the likelihood of substance misuse. Additionally, support groups focusing on bereavement can foster community and shared healing, offering an opportunity for individuals to connect with others who understand their loss and struggles.

By addressing both grief and addiction concurrently, treatment becomes more holistic, enhancing the pathway to recovery.
